Output 95c6334dce0417915c33b852a89cc974eaa16a7684f9f492a4810c439cdb4984:43

value
68753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a8f59a3df619161eca6d1ddf4e346e6020b84a8 OP_EQUAL
address
372eqp8c3kb8ZAAui9rqj8zVLzNkRhQhQv
transaction
95c6334dce0417915c33b852a89cc974eaa16a7684f9f492a4810c439cdb4984
confirmations
242930
spent
true